Police Arrests Human Rights Lawyer Dele Farotimi

Operatives of the Nigerian Police Force have reportedly arrested human rights lawyer, Dele Farotimi, on allegations of defaming Tony Elumelu, the Chief Executive Officer of United Bank for Africa.

The arrest was announced by Omoyele Sowore, the 2023 presidential candidate of the African Action Congress, in a post on his X account on Tuesday.

Sowore explained that Elumelu had filed a petition accusing Farotimi of defamation.

He called for the immediate release of the lawyer, stressing that the police should not be used to resolve personal conflicts.

Sowore wrote, “I just learned that Dele Farotimi was arrested by the Nigerian Police over a petition by Tony Elumelu of UBA Group alleging Dele defamed him.

“It is pertinent that the Nigerian police are notified that the institution cannot continue to be used to settle personal scores, and we, the citizens of Nigeria, would no longer tolerate such a situation.

“Therefore, the police at Zone 2 in Lagos are advised to release Barrister Dele Farotimi immediately.”
